簡體   English   中英

使用特殊字符將數據表單插入到數據庫中

[英]insert data form to database with special character

我有我想要的表格; 你能幫我在數據庫中插入發送的數據嗎? 這是表單jsfiddle.net/AbuNidal/Rqt5u/9 my process_form.php

<?php 
$title=$_POST['title'];
$catid=$_POST['catid'];
$published='1';
$introtext=$_POST['text'];
$created='155';
$access='1';
$language='*';
$publish_down='0000-00-00 00:00:00';
$language=$_POST['[{"id":"4","value":"$_POST['K2ExtraField_4']"},{"id":"6","value":"$_POST['K2ExtraField_6']"},{"id":"12","value":"$_POST['K2ExtraField_12']"},{"id":"13","value":"$_POST['K2ExtraField_13']"},{"id":"7","value":"$_POST['K2ExtraField_7']"},{"id":"8","value":"$_POST['K2ExtraField_8']"},{"id":"9","value":"K2ExtraField_9"},{"id":"1","value":"K2ExtraField_1"},{"id":"2","value":"K2ExtraField_2"},{"id":"3","value":"K2ExtraField_3"},{"id":"5","value":"K2ExtraField_5"},{"id":"10","value":["","http:\/\/$_POST['K2ExtraField_10']","new"]},{"id":"11","value":["","http:\/\/$_POST['K2ExtraField_11']","new"]}]'];


$con=mysql_connect("localhost","root","");
$db=mysql_select_db("form", $con);

$query("INSERT INTO y2ium_items ( title, catid, published, introtext, extra_fields, created, publish_down, access, language)
VALUES (null,'$title',$catid,$published,'$introtext','$extra_fields',$created,$publish_down,$access,$language)");
$result=mysql_query($query,$con);
mysql_close($con);

?>

謝謝你

這一點:

[{"id":"4","value":"$_POST['K2ExtraField_4']"},{"id":"6","value":"$_POST['K2ExtraField_6']"},{"id":"12","value":"$_POST['K2ExtraField_12']"},{"id":"13","value":"$_POST['K2ExtraField_13']"},{"id":"7","value":"$_POST['K2ExtraField_7']"},{"id":"8","value":"$_POST['K2ExtraField_8']"},{"id":"9","value":"K2ExtraField_9"},{"id":"1","value":"K2ExtraField_1"},{"id":"2","value":"K2ExtraField_2"},{"id":"3","value":"K2ExtraField_3"},{"id":"5","value":"K2ExtraField_5"},{"id":"10","value":["","http:\/\/$_POST['K2ExtraField_10']","new"]},{"id":"11","value":["","http:\/\/$_POST['K2ExtraField_11']","new"]}]

看起來像 JSON。 嘗試使用 json_decode。 那應該能讓你繼續前進。 並且不要使用 mysql_* 函數,如上面的評論中所述。 http://php.net/manual/en/function.json-decode.php

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M